  2. The Duckworth–Lewis–Stern method (DLS) is a mathematical formulation designed to calculate the target score (number of runs needed to win) for the team batting second in a limited overs cricket match interrupted by weather or other circumstances.

    Jan 18, 2024 · Assuming that the second innings is delayed by 20 overs, and the first team scored 240 runs in 50 overs, follow these steps to calculate the target: Assess how many overs are available for the second team: 50 - 20 = 30 overs. Look up the DLS resources table. The second team has 30 overs and 10 wickets, which gives us 75.1% available resources.

Jul 15, 2024 · The Duckworth–Lewis method (often written as D/L method) is a mathematical formulation designed to calculate the target score for the team batting second in a limited-overs cricket match interrupted by weather or other circumstances. The Duckworth Lewis Method was first used in a match played between Zimbabwe versus England in 1996-97.
